Torvill and Dean on growing old together – even though a teenage snog is closest they ever got to being lovers in 45 years

As they prepare for their upcoming Dancing on Ice tour, the pair, who have been nothing more than friends and dance partners for nearly half a century, admit they are a far cry from their 1984 Olympic gold Bolero routine

Christopher Dean and Jayne Torvill say they’re finding their skating routines tougher these days

It’s a staggering thought but Jayne Torvill and Christopher Dean have just entered their 45th year of being Torvill and Dean. That’s one long-standing double act and a heck of a lot of skating.

“We have been together a long time. We must have one of the longest partnerships in comedy, business… We have gone many thousands of miles on ice. We have probably been round the world a couple of times,” Chris, 59, ponders.

But nearly a half-century of skating means, unfortunately, one thing – tired bodies. Time has taken its toll, especially on Chris’s knees, which he now thinks have been struck with arthritis.

Last week, he and Jayne, 60 – who scooped Olympic gold with their Bolero routine in 1984 – were back on screen as judges on ITV’s Dancing on Ice .

They return after a four-year break, admitting that this week is the first time they’ve skated together since the show last aired. As they prepare for their upcoming Dancing on Ice tour, their bodies are a far cry from the Bolero days. Chris says: “The knees don’t bend quite as deeply as they used to. I think I have arthritis in my knees. I just manage it.

“I can still skate, paracetamol helps. I’m pretty reckless – I’ll deal with it later.”

Janye adds: “We kind of joke about it but at the same time we want to do the best we can. There’s a lot of eye-rolling.

“My back does not arch as much, that’s the place that starts to hurt first with me.

“I don’t think I have arthritis yet but we have skated well into our 50s, which is unusual for any athlete.”

The easy to and fro between the pair is striking but not surprising. Their closeness means that, even now, they are often mistaken for a couple.

But Chris lives in Colorado Springs, America, with former Dancing on Ice judge Karen Barber , who he began dating four years ago after they worked together on the show. And Jayne has been married to husband Phil Christensen for over 25 years, who she lives with in East Sussex.

Jayne laughs: “My husband Phil has been called Chris quite a few times. He looks nothing like Chris. He often just goes with it rather than correct them.”

Chris adds: “When we were young kids, we just did everything together to be able to do what we had to do competitively, so our life was very entwined.”

The duo insist, apart from a fleeting snog as teenagers in the back of a coach before they were partners, they have never been anything more than friends.

But they’re pretty close friends at that. “Almost every day or every other day we speak on the phone,” says Chris.

“Constantly… like we pick up the phone and have no introduction. It might be about the kids [or] what are you buying me for Christmas?” Janye chimes in: “He didn’t buy me anything.” And Chris responds: “Yes, but it’s in the works.”

They could go on and on. Jayne says: “We still have a great spark and chemistry and we enjoy each other’s company but we have other partners as well.”

Although the break from Dancing on Ice hasn’t meant a break from each other, it has been nice, they say, to have a hiatus from the show they helped developed in 2006. Chris says it has been good for his relationship with Karen.

He has been married twice, first to French-Canadian skating champion Isabelle Duchesnay in the early 1990s, and then to American skater Jill Trenary , with whom he has teenage sons, Jack, 19 and Sam, 17.

Jayne, meanwhile, has two adopted children, Kieran, 15, and Jessica, 11.

Chris got together with Karen four years ago, after he separated from Jill, and Karen split from her husband, Dancing On Ice trainer Stephen Pickavance, putting them in the spotlight. Chris says: “It’s been nice to be away from Dancing on Ice, it’s given us some breathing space.”

Now, Torvill and Dean are back as judges for first time, rather than mentors.

So far, they say there hasn’t been too much disagreement with their fellow judges Ashley Banjo and hard-to-please Jason Gardiner . Chris says: “But you know, it’s early days. I’m sure that will turn round at some point. Jason has some good… adjectives.”

So, when Torvill and Dean finally hang up their skates, will the next generation take over?

Chris laughs: “My boys…Too cold on an ice rink. My younger son has become quite academic now and would like to be a scientist.” Jayne says of her brood: “I wouldn’t have minded but they are madly into football.”

So, we’ll have to make the most of the originals – and best – while their knees and backs allow.
